Poor Story Font
Free for Commercial UseAbout
Poor Story Font mixes Korean and Latin letterforms with a loose, hand-drawn construction, showing varied stroke widths, slightly shaky curves, and open counters that feel like quick notes in a sketchbook. Its single regular weight sits between light and medium, with generous vertical rhythm but somewhat irregular spacing that adds character more than polish. The overall mood is casual and playful, closer to comic or kids handwriting than to a polished script, so it shines in headings, stickers, social posts, or school-themed graphics where you want a chatty tone. It tends to look messy in dense paragraphs or serious editorial layouts, so it is better treated as an accent or display face rather than your main reading text.
Best For:
playful headings on kids or school posters
casual captions on social media graphics
friendly display text in comics or illustrated stories
lighthearted branding for snacks,toys,or hobby projects
Not Ideal For:
long-form body text or dense paragraphs
formal corporate or editorial documents
interfaces that demand strict legibility at very small sizes
luxury or highly minimalist branding systems
